Lived practice rather than grey theory<br />

Trade associations, accident insurance institutions and<br />

companies are increasingly relying on demonstration<br />

models that use Schmersal components to illustrate the<br />

practical design and implementation of safety equipment<br />

on machines and plants as part of training courses on the<br />

topic of machine safety.<br />

In many training courses, information events and exhibitions,<br />

safety switchgear devices and other individual functional<br />

safety components are presented only individually, and<br />

the function of complete safety equipment is seldom<br />

demonstrated. Consequently, interested parties cannot<br />

always gain sufficient knowledge of how typical design<br />

and assembly errors can be avoided. Similarly, they also<br />

fail to learn how the safety equipment can be purposefully<br />

integrated into the safety-related section of the machine<br />

control system and how it is integrated into a complete<br />

system.<br />

As such, a demonstration model for safety equipment<br />

must demonstrate the complete system and its operation<br />

in conjunction with the control system. This is the only way<br />

to clearly demonstrate correct operation and, at design<br />

level, the standard and practice-oriented assembly of<br />

guards and protective devices in presentations and training<br />

courses.<br />

In order to be able to convey the topic of machine safety<br />

to safety specialists, control engineers, mechanical<br />

engineers, supervisors, etc. in a practice-oriented way<br />

during training and continued training sessions, trade<br />

associations have, for many years, been using mobile<br />

teaching systems developed by Schmersal. These<br />

teaching systems have so far enabled two to threethousand<br />

participants per year to try out the systems and<br />

understand and appreciate their functionality. In addition,<br />

the mobile teaching systems are also used at trade fairs<br />

to demonstrate safety solutions in action.<br />

The mobile teaching systems have been designed so that<br />

they can be moved between training rooms within a training<br />

facility. These complex teaching systems are not suitable<br />

for transport and use away from offices, facilities, trade<br />

fair halls, etc. As such, Schmersal has developed a new,<br />

compact demonstration model that can be transported in<br />

a transport box in the boot of a passenger car.<br />
